Tips
To further enhance the learning experience from the museum visit, encourage the student to research more about specific historical events, art movements, or scientific innovations they found intriguing. They could create their own artworks inspired by the museum visit, write a historical fiction piece based on a museum exhibit, or conduct simple science experiments to explore concepts seen at the museum.
Book Recommendations
- The Mixed-Up Files of Mrs. Basil E. Frankweiler by E.L. Konigsburg: Follow the adventure of two siblings who run away and live in the Metropolitan Museum of Art while solving a mystery.
- The Boy Who Drew Cats by Margaret Hodges: A retelling of a Japanese folktale about a boy whose drawings come to life, blurring the lines between reality and fantasy.
- The Evolution of Calpurnia Tate by Jacqueline Kelly: Set in the early 1900s, this novel follows Callie as she explores scientific wonders with her grandfather, challenging societal norms.
